Team News
CRY:
With the update we’ve all been dreading, Roy Hodgson today confirmed in his press-conference that Ebere Eze’s hamstring problem is “a serious injury”. It looks as if Ebs will be out for the full expected length of six weeks whilst he recovers.
Hodgson also stated that Frenchman Michael Olise is still out for “(what)could be a considerable amount of time”.
However, Matheus França is now available for selection, which provides a huge lift to our attacking options.
NFO:
Steve Cooper suggested that Welsh defender Neco Williams will miss Saturday’s game after suffering a hamstring problem against Brentford.
Brazilian midfielder Danilo is out for the game tomorrow.
